如何构建企业 Kubernetes 策略
发布于 2019 年 7 月 21 日
在当今新兴的云原生环境中,Kubernetes 无处不在。
组织喜欢 Kubernetes,因为它有助于显著提高其软件开发团队的敏捷性和效率,使他们能够减少将新软件投入生产相关的时间和风险。信息技术运营团队喜欢 Kubernetes,因为它有助于提高生产力、降低成本和风险,并使组织更接近实现其混合云目标。
简而言之,Kubernetes 使管理软件复杂性变得更容易。随着企业应用程序变得越来越复杂,开发和运营 (DevOps) 团队需要一种可以协调这种复杂性的工具。他们需要一种启动所有依赖于这些应用程序的服务的方法,确保应用程序和服务是健康的并且可以相互连接。
容器的受欢迎程度急剧上升,因为它们提供了一种将应用程序组件及其依赖项打包到可以在任何环境中运行的单个对象中的一致方法。通过将代码及其依赖项打包到容器中,开发团队可以使用标准化的代码单元作为一致的构建块。容器在任何环境中都以相同的方式运行,并且可以快速启动和终止,从而允许应用程序扩展到任何大小。
事实上,开发团队正在使用容器打包整个应用程序并将其移动到云端,而无需进行任何代码更改。此外,容器可以更容易地为在本地和云环境之间运行的应用程序构建工作流程,从而实现几乎任何混合环境的平稳运行。
您可以在此下载这个特别的 Kubernetes 电子书。
Rancher Labs 撰写了一本关于此主题的电子书,他们正在与 *Linux Journal* 读者分享。主题包括:
- 好东西太多的危险
- 了解您组织当前 Kubernetes 采用情况 4
- 五年后,您将在哪里运行 Kubernetes?
- 谁应该拥有 Kubernetes 策略?
- 集中式与分散式 Kubernetes 管理
- 容器化和 Kubernetes 将会扰乱您的一些其他计划
- 我们的组织正在大力投资云计算
- 我们正在投资超融合基础设施作为数据中心升级的一部分
- 我们正在尝试现代化我们现有的应用程序以提高安全性和稳定性
- 我们需要削减我们的基础设施/云支出
- 为更广泛的 Kubernetes 采用做好团队准备
- 评估容器管理平台并提供 Kubernetes 即服务
- Kubernetes 分发、集群配置和生命周期管理
- 多集群 Kubernetes 管理
- 用户管理和委派管理
- 策略管理
- 用户体验和整个云原生堆栈
- Kubernetes 安全和审计
- 开源、SaaS 和支持
- 一些最后的想法
- 附录 A — 案例研究:生命科学领导者 Illumina 如何实施
- 企业 Kubernetes 策略
- 一个包含许多部分的复杂难题
- 使用 Rancher 和 Kubernetes 连接所有部件
- Rancher 和 Kubernetes 如何为任何组织工作
您可以在此下载这个特别的 Kubernetes 电子书。